Inhibitory Activities of Rubi Fructus on Digestive Enzymes

Control of postprandial glucose level is important in the management of diabetes. Thus, carbohydratehydrolyzing enzymes have been the targets to delay absorption of glucose. In this study, water extracts of Rubi Fructus (WERF) showed inhibition on both α-glucosidase from baker's yeast and α-amylase from porcine pancreas. The IC50 value of WERF on α-amylase was 59.4 μg/mL. The inhibitory activities of WERF were considerably decreased during incubation at 25, 37, and 45℃ for 24 hr. For the assessment of the active components tannin fraction was separated from WERF using Sephadex LH-20. Whereas LH-unbound fraction showed minimal inhibition on α-amylase LH-bound fraction containing enriched tannins showed higher inhibition (IC50 8.9 μg/mL) than WERF (IC50 59.4 μg/mL). These results suggested that tannin enriched fraction of WERF contributed to the inhibitory activity of WERF on α-amylase.
Direct-Current Treatment as a Safe Sterilization Method for Electrospun Biodegradable Polymer

Sterilization is an essential process for biodegradable polymers to be used as biomaterials or tissue engi-neered-scaffolds. The characteristics of biodegradable scaffolds can change due to decomposition of constituentpolymers due to high temperature, pressure, or moisture during sterilization. This study investigated direct-current (DC) treatment as a safe method that can prevent structural change and deformation. Treatment of electrospun poly (lactic-co-glycolic acid) (PLGA) with DC showed a bactericidal effect within 40 sec at 4 V. When DC was appliedat 6 V to the electrospun PLGA, the bactericidal effect emerged within 30 sec. The morphology of fibers and molec-ular weight of PLGA polymer was maintained after DC treatment. In contrast, electrospun PLGA exposed to ethyl-ene oxide showed fiber degradation, and gamma or e-beam irradiation resulted in decreased molecular weight. Thedemonstrated improvement in chemical and physical stability of biodegradable polymers after DC sterilization mayhelp extend their application.
